DIRECT SERVICE TO KUWAIT AFTER A GAP OF ONE AND HALF YEARS, FOUR PLANES ARRIVED IN KUWAIT FROM INDIA

  • 07/09/2021

Kuwait City: Direct flight service from India to Kuwait has started. Jazeera Airways flight number 1406 from Kochi landed at Kuwait International Airport for the first time this morning. After a gap of about a year and a half, Jazeera arrived at 5:30 am today with 167 passengers on board. 


Kuwait Airways Flight KAC1302 from Mumbai landed at 6:00 am and KAC 1344 from Chennai at 6:30 am. Jazeera Airways Flight 1410 from Delhi landed at 7:00 am today. The Indigo Airlines flight from Ahmedabad will arrive in the evening. 

Air India charges around 240 Kuwaiti Dinars. Kuwait Airlines charged up to 1,000 dinars for a ticket from India. According to travel agency sources, the launch of Air India service has been a great relief to expatriates and ticket prices are likely to come down in the coming days. 

Kuwait has allowed 768 daily passengers from India to enter the country on Indian and Kuwait airlines. The DGCA has also issued special instructions to those coming to the country.
